"To my surprise, many restaurants are closed on Sunday evening in London. Every time I looked up a vegan restaurant on Happy Cow, it turned out it was closed. Since it was late and I was hungry, I had no other option than to select a vegetarian restaurant close by. 1947 Restaurant and Bar is both an Indian and Italian restaurant. The entire menu is vegetarian, however only around 20% is vegan. Many more meals can be made vegan, but so many of them had cheese listed as an ingredient that I didn 't want to run the risk. What if there 's an error in communication between the waitress and the kitchen? Or what if the chef accidentally adds cheese out of habit? I had lots of time to make up my mind, because even though the restaurant was very quiet it took a long time until the waitress came to take my order. I selected vegan biryani because I like biryani and because I 've tried it at so many restaurants that it 's easy to compare. It took a long time for the biryani to be prepared, but then it was served beautifully and smelled divine (as it should be). However, compared to other restaurants it 's a rather simple biryani. It has only one kind of rice (it is often served with both white and yellow rice) and only a few vegetables. There was no tofu, mushroom, potato, no nuts or any protein source. Also, the yoghurt was missing (which is used to extinguish the fire caused by the spices). The portion was generous and the taste was good. Although it was mentioned on the menu, 1947 Restaurant and Bar adds a 12.5% service tax. Why don 't restaurants just increase all prices on the menu instead of giving the customers a nasty surprise at the end?"

"We went to the borough market this evening in an attempt to have dinner but we arrived at 6 and didn't realize it closed at 5. There were some pubs open but we decided to look around for a restaurant and knew the Indian food in London is supposed to be good so we came here. The entrance is very easy to miss. It is near the London Bridge underground and you have to go down stairs. But when you get to the bottom, it is quite lovely (see pic). Very clean and had a nice bathroom as well. Taleb was our server and he was very nice and helped make recommendations. We had chicken in a cashew sauce, spinach with chickpeas, and the star of the show was Jhodpuri Aloo which were potatoes in a mango coconut curry sauce. Order them and get the large, not the side, because you will eat them! When the meal was over, we got some pistachio ice cream, and it was the perfect ending. Highly recommend!"
